Output 2c8ec631ec32095fba03d8aa67b60335a9385e043e2a410de6573c9dfb1d58fb:617

value
525404
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cab5618938ba95d1857fc9c7781c1c953fc5b3a1 OP_EQUALVERIFY OP_CHECKSIG
address
1KUpnKi81m68vvvmRk1WPJRVsQHeKc2gXR
transaction
2c8ec631ec32095fba03d8aa67b60335a9385e043e2a410de6573c9dfb1d58fb
spent
true